In this episode, poet Mark Lewis champions Dylan Thomas's 'Among Those Killed In The Dawn Raid Was A Man Aged One Hundred,' as a great poem.
Psychologist Philippa suggests other Dylan Thomas poems and a reason for their popularity, while bookseller Lorna describes the interest in Dylan Thomas, from book buyers.
